Paper Title
An Improved Automated Fire Detection and Prompt Management System for Buildings
Authors
  Ikenna Calistus Dialoke,  Nnabueze Edmund Ajimah,  Maryam Sufiyanu Masari,  Teryima Igbax,  Uche Timothy Okems

Abstract
The effects of fire disasters have constant negative impacts on humans and their dependable such air, water, environment and property. Fire disaster has brought about numerous injuries, loss of lives and destruction of valuables like documents, monies, and property. Some of these losses were due to panics and stampeding. These effects were usually as a result of lack of early fire detection and proper management for easy awareness, evacuation of humans and property, and fire extinguishing. Having known the causes and effects of fire outbreaks, this paper focused on developing an improved fire detection and management system using different technologies such as Arduino Uno microcontroller, gas-leakage senor, smoke sensor, flame sensor, Global System for Mobile (GSM) module, buzzer, MP3 module, and liquid crystal display (LCD) device. The developed fire detection and management system was able to detect and report early signs like gas leakage and high concentration of smoke that could lead to fire outbreak, and flames of fire. The system provided means of alerting both the house owner(s) or caretaker(s) and occupants of the building at different situations for immediate actions, and also provided clear directives through voice prompts on the best alternative exit routes for easy evacuation. Hence, this fire system can be utilized for providing maximum reduction of fire outbreaks and their costly effects.

Keywords- Fire disaster, Fire detection and management, Fire system, Arduino Uno, MP3 module, and Flame sensor.
